Training delivery activities: develop a lesson plan, choose a trainer, decide on the trainees who should attend a training program, determine the training materials and equipment required, prepare the training site, schedule the training program, administer the training. Lesson plan: the blueprint that outlines the training program in terms of the sequence of activities that will take place. Lesson: a cohesive unit of instruction with a specific learning objective. A lesson plan should reflect the interaction of content, sequence, trainer, trainee, and the norms of the organization. The cover of the lesson plan should include: the training objectives, the trainees, the trainer, time allocation, location, classroom requirements and seating, training materials and equipment, and supplies and handouts. Some general approaches to sequencing are: general to specific, easy to difficult, concrete to abstract, old to new, simple to complex, familiar to unknown, practical to theoretical, and present to future.
